Shortlands Station is equipped with a variety of facilities to ensure a smooth travel experience. The ticket office is open from early morning to evening on weekdays and Saturdays, and slightly reduced hours on Sundays, ensuring you can purchase or collect tickets with ease. Should you prefer automated service, ticket machines are available, including an accessible one located in the station forecourt. For added convenience, smartcards can also be issued and validated here.
Despite its modest size, the station offers essential amenities such as accessible toilets and a baby-changing station, specifically on Platforms 1 and 2. There are seating areas throughout, though it's worth noting that there is no dedicated waiting room at the station. Food and drink options include a cozy coffee kiosk and vending machines, perfect for grabbing a quick snack before your train departs. While there's no access to public Wi-Fi, ATMs are available, ensuring you're never caught short of cash.
Efficient onward travel options enhance the convenience of Shortlands Station. For those requiring rail replacement services, Bus stops are conveniently located on Shortlands Road. Bus stop D services Bromley South, while bus stop E is handy for routes heading towards Beckenham Junction or Ravensbourne, a testament to the station's well-thought-out connectivity.

Llandudno Junction provides a variety of facilities to ensure a comfortable and accessible experience for all travelers. For those purchasing or collecting tickets, the station features a dedicated ticket office and ticket machines that are readily accessible. The station operates with opening hours from early in the morning until late at night during weekdays, offering additional hours on Saturdays and Sundays.
Accessibility is highly prioritized with step-free access throughout the premises. You'll find ramps for train access, accessible ticket machines, and toilets equipped with baby changing facilities. A seating area and the waiting rooms are available for passengers looking for comfort while waiting for their trains.
Safety is also considered a priority with CCTV coverage, help points, and a dedicated staff on hand for assistance. For travelers with luggage, although there’s no storage facility, assistance is always available to ensure a smooth travel experience.
The station is well-linked with various transport modes that enhance your travel experience beyond the train. A rail replacement bus service and taxis are conveniently located in the station's car park, while local bus services provide routes to numerous points of interest. Although there are currently no cycle hire facilities, the station supports eco-friendly travel with secure bicycle storage.
